BMR Solutions is currently recruiting for a Purchase Order Management Administrator on behalf of an established manufacturing client based in Clevedon. This is a key role within the purchasing and supply chain function, responsible for the effective management of purchase orders from initial placement through to delivery and invoice reconciliation.

The successful candidate will need to be highly organised, accurate and proactive, with an excellent eye for detail. You will monitor outstanding purchase orders, liaise closely with suppliers and identify potential shortages, late deliveries or supply risks before they impact production. This role would suit someone with previous experience within purchasing, procurement, materials, supply chain or purchase order administration, particularly within a manufacturing or engineering environment.

Key Responsibilities

  • Create, process and maintain purchase orders within the company ERP system.
  • Check purchase orders carefully to ensure pricing, quantities, supplier details and delivery dates are accurate.
  • Manage purchase orders from initial placement through to receipt and invoice reconciliation.
  • Obtain and monitor supplier order acknowledgements.
  • Liaise directly with suppliers to confirm delivery schedules and obtain updates on outstanding orders.
  • Proactively monitor open purchase orders and overdue deliveries.
  • Identify potential material shortages, supply gaps and delivery risks, escalating these quickly to the appropriate internal teams.
  • Resolve discrepancies relating to quantities, pricing, delivery dates and supplier documentation.
  • Maintain accurate purchasing records and ensure a high level of data integrity within the ERP system.
  • Work closely with Purchasing, Materials, Planning, Production and Logistics teams to support operational requirements.
  • Assist with invoice queries and three-way matching between purchase orders, goods received and supplier invoices.
  • Produce reports and updates covering outstanding orders, overdue deliveries and potential supply risks.
  • Ensure purchasing activity is completed in accordance with company procedures and governance requirements.
